Describe the feature you'd like
Page templates is great, and i think it would very useful if a template could be set as default one for new pages in a book (book-level setting).

Describe the benefits this feature would bring to BookStack users
Simplify creation of pages with predifined structure. E.g. problem-solution articles, etc.

I would love this feature to be added, an intermediate solution (for my problem at hand) would be a create-page link that will auto insert a specified template.

Describe the benefits this feature would bring to BookStack users
I want to pass a link to a large crowd (of mostly non-techs) that will allow them to quickly create a page with a predefined structure. Having to explain how to insert a template significantly reduces the experience for them. Especially because it is not easy to explain in words the "Template Icon".
